Game Overview

Super Tennis on SNES is one of those games that makes you forget how old it is—it just nails the feel of tennis. You pick from 20 different players, each with their own quirks (some have killer serves but move like molasses, others are lightning-fast but can’t smash for beans). The surfaces actually matter too—clay slows everything down, grass makes the ball skid, and hardcourt’s somewhere in between.

Circuit mode’s where it gets addictive. You hop between tournaments, climbing the rankings with every win. The password save system is a bit of a pain (no battery backup here), but it’s worth it when you finally crack the top 10. The four majors feel like real events, and the minor tournaments are perfect for grinding points. Doubles is chaotic fun, especially with a friend—just don’t blame me when you start arguing over who missed the easy volley.

It’s simple enough to pick up, but there’s a surprising amount of depth if you dig into player stats and court types. Still holds up as one of the best tennis games out there.
